    I am planning a grand gotherings for my family in July 2011. It will be the first time that we will all be there together. There will be a total of 13 of us. 10 adults, 1 - 3 yr old, 1 - 2 yr old and 1 - 1yr old. I am looking for a package

    Hi Tania,

    Your best bet is to call Disney's Grand Gathering Travel Planners at 407-WDW-PLAN (407-939-7526). They can help you with reserving your accommodations, dining and any Special Experiences that you want to attend with your family.

    I recommend that you browse the various accommodations first by clicking HERE. That way when you call you'll have an idea of which Resorts you are most interested in and can get quotes based on that. Since you'll need several rooms to accommodate everyone, you can explore each of them online to see which ones interest you the most.

    Hope this helps and have a wonderful vacation,
